Sat 1255906468168519

decimal
292362.1468168519
degree
0°82362′42″1468168519‴
percentile
59.80506997857222%
name
eylauaguule
cycle
0
epoch
1
period
145
block
292362
offset
1468168519
timestamp
rarity
common